Enter if you dare.
Airbnb is renting out the originalScreamhouse over Halloween weekend, with Sheriff Dewey Riley (otherwise known asDavid Arquette) as the host!
In celebration of the classic 1996 horror flick’s 25th anniversary and the upcomingScream 5, which hits theaters Jan. 2022, Arquette will be the virtual host for the “killer overnight stays” and give guests tips on how to survive murderer Ghostface.
Helynn Ospina


On Tuesday, Oct. 12, at 1:00 p.m. EST, superfans canrequest to book a stay. Up to four guests can stay in the Northern California mansion for a one-night stay (for just $5) on Oct. 27, Oct. 29, or Oct. 31.
While at the Airbnb, guests will be treated to aScreammovie marathon on VHS, plus classic ’90s snacks such as Jiffy Pop, ice cream with Reddi-whip, and pizza. They’ll also be able to answer a phone line connecting them to Ghostface, discover knife marks on the doors to the garage and more.

For those who make it out, Airbnb is gifting them “Screammemorabilia, including a DVD bundle of the first fourScreamfilms, Woodsboro High gear,Scream(2022) posters and more,” per the press release.
Scream 5wrapped up filming in Nov. 2020.
To avoid spoilers,horror site Bloody Disgusting reportedin April that filmmakers behind the scenes confirmedthere are multiple versions of the screenplayand multiple edits of the film to prevent any plot leaks before the sequel hits theaters.
Producer William Sheraktold CinemaBlend, “There are multiple versions of the draft out there and most of the cast don’t know if they have the right version or not. So we’ve been playing that game with them as well. The fun of aScreammovie is that everyone is guilty until proven innocent.”
The cast of the newScreamincludes longtime series stars Arquette, Neve Campbell and Courteney Cox. Marley Shelton, who starred as Deputy Judy Hicks inScream 4, will also reprise her role.

Melissa Barrera, Jenna Ortega and Jack Quaid will join the franchise, alongside Kyle Gallner, Mason Gooding, Mikey Madison, Dylan Minnette, Jenna Ortega, Sonia Ammar and Jasmin Savoy Brown.

Arquette, 50,assured fans that he loved the idea of working alongside his ex-wifeCox, 57. The pair met on the set of the 1996 originalScreamand tied the knot in 1999, later splitting 2010 andfinalizing their divorce three years later.
“She’s an incredible actress, so it’ll be fun to bring these characters back to life and see where they’re at,” he toldEntertainment Tonight. “Co-starring’s the easy part.”
He also toldThe Hollywood Reporter, “I am thrilled to be playing Dewey again and to reunite with myScreamfamily, old and new …Screamhas been such a big part of my life, and for both the fans and myself, I look forward to honoring Wes Craven’s legacy.”
